How Images Influence Consumer Behavior
From my research, I’ve noted that consumers are more likely to engage with content that includes images. Data shows that articles with images receive 94% more views than those without. This insight leads me to believe that California brands should prioritize incorporating marketing strategy images into their content.
The emotional response that images evoke can also significantly impact purchasing decisions. I’ve observed that when brands use relatable, high-quality images, they can create a connection with their audience, fostering trust and loyalty. It’s a powerful tool for storytelling that every California brand can tap into.
Visuals as a Communication Tool
Marketing strategy images serve as a universal language. They help convey complex ideas quickly and effectively. For instance, a simple infographic can summarize an entire marketing plan in a way that text alone cannot. I’ve seen this work wonders for California startups that need to distill their value propositions into digestible visuals.
Using visuals in presentations or on social media makes the content more engaging. I recommend brands utilize platforms like Instagram or Pinterest, which thrive on stunning visuals, to showcase their marketing strategy images. This not only attracts more eyeballs but also encourages shares and interactions.

Regulations and Considerations
For California-based brands, understanding local regulations around imagery is essential. I’ve learned that using images of people or locations requires consent and often adherence to specific guidelines. This is particularly important for brands that want to avoid legal issues while creating compelling marketing strategy images.
Furthermore, considering accessibility in your images is vital. I recommend using alt text for images to ensure they are accessible to all users, including those with visual impairments. This not only complies with regulations but also expands your audience reach.

Utilizing Design Principles
In my experience with marketing strategy images, adhering to design principles is vital. Clean, professional images that follow composition rules are more likely to engage viewers. I recommend using tools like Canva or Adobe Spark to create stunning visuals, even if you lack design skills.
Additionally, consider color psychology when selecting palettes for your images. For example, blue often evokes trust and calmness, making it a great choice for finance-related brands. I’ve seen how thoughtful design choices can elevate the perception of a brand in the eyes of consumers.

Utilizing Stock Photo Services
For brands on a budget, stock photo services can be a great option. I often use platforms like Unsplash or Pexels, which offer high-quality, free images. However, it’s essential to ensure that the images align with your brand identity.
When selecting stock photos, I always look for images that convey authenticity. Avoid overly staged or generic images, as they can detract from your brand’s story.
